"Champagne Success"
The Dirty Classical, Act 1
Produced by Kno
Composition teams with Kno of Cunninlynguists to deliver Champagne Success. This record is the first official track release off Comp's second album "The Dirty Classical, Act 1". Over the gritty soundscape Kno creates, Comp covers the topics of success and the drive it takes to be successful.

"Fall Victim"
Garden Statements
©2010 Sentori Creations
A track I dropped on of my Garden Statements album. It's addresses 2 things, the first one being my views on the mainstream rap game and how it inspires me even more to make music that actually takes creative thought to make. So in one aspect it addresses artists that fall victim to the corporate side of things and how I refuse to be one of them. The second aspect is more-so presented in the hook which is that Sentori Creations along with myself, Deem, and Theory are here to stay. My main objective was and always will be the music, but if I feel somebody more famous is blocking us from being known on some jealousy shit then they will fall victim to the same creativity they're trying to block the world from hearing.
Why Not "MC Composition" Instead Of "Emcee Composition"??
I often get asked "Why not MC Composition instead of Emcee Composition?" and the answer is easy. My name isn't really a reference to describing me, I chose to put Emcee in front of my name because my name is meant to describe the type of music I make. What I create is emcee composition, musical composition's for emcee's and hip hop heads critical of the genre to enjoy alike.
Many of my fans can tell through my music that I'm a huge pusher for hip hop being taken as a more serious genre than many people still consider it. I think the name Emcee Composition has a presence to it that best captures what I'm about, which is the evolution of hip hop and creating the music that does it.
